I think it would be nice to have a "Official Scrim" sticky.

The issue:

Currently, the way teams organize scrims is to go to a different teams thread and post a questions if they would like to scrim. Then, if the answer is yes, the teams have to discuss the date and time. If the team says no, then the team that wishes to scrim has just wasted valuable time in which they could have asked another team. To ensure said team gets a scrim on the date and time, they would need to post on every teams thread. This is not very ideal.

Another alternative would be for said team to post on their own thread, but who is going to be searching every teams threads for a possible scrim. Again, not ideal.

The possible solution:

A sticky in which teams can post a simple message message letting others teams know that they are available at on a certain date and at a certain time. The message could include:
  • Team name
  • Game mode
  • Date and Time
  • Server
  • Captain/Person to Contact

Forum mods could use the Date and Time as a guideline for when to delete posts to keep the scrim list fresh.

I would love to see a lot more scrims this APL and going forward. With TBD ladder being pretty much dead, this could be a good way for us to get our competitive altitude fix.

Thoughts?
